- Brief Summary
The main goal of this trial is to learn about the effect of Lu AG06474 on a battery of Evoked Pain Tests when a single dose is given to healthy adult participants. The effects of Lu AG06474 will be compared with 2 approved pain-relieving medications (ibuprofen and pregabalin) and with a placebo (a treatment that looks like the trial treatment but does not have any medicine in it). Each participant will receive 1 dose of each of these treatments during the trial (Lu AG06474, ibuprofen, pregabalin, and placebo), with 1 week between treatments. All treatments will be taken orally (by mouth), either as a liquid or a capsule.

- Primary Outcome Measures
Name Time Method Change From Baseline in Pain Detection Thresholds (PDTs) for the Capsaicin Heat Pain Test Baseline to 6 hours post-dose The PDT is the degrees Celsius where the participant first detects pain.
Change From Baseline in Area of Secondary Mechanical Allodynia After the Capsaicin Challenge Baseline to 6 hours post-dose The area of secondary mechanical allodynia will be reported for the capsaicin challenge, measured in squared millimeters (mm\^2).
Change From Baseline in Pain Tolerance Thresholds (PTTs) for the Cold Pressor Test Baseline to 6 hours post-dose The PTT is the timepoint (in seconds) where the participant can no longer tolerate the pain.
Change From Baseline in Pain Detection Thresholds (PDTs) for the UVB Heat Pain Test Baseline to 6 hours post-dose The PDT is the degrees Celsius where the participant first detects pain.
Change From Baseline in Pain Detection Thresholds (PDTs) for the Cold Pressor Test Baseline to 6 hours post-dose The PDT is the timepoint (in seconds) where the participant first detects the pain.
